> Hi Huu,
>
> First of all the session is ALWAYS on application
> scope, this is not an
> Tomcat specific behaviour but a requirement of the
> Specification:
> "SRV.7.3 Session Scope
> HttpSession objects must be scoped at the
> application (or servlet context)
> level.
> The underlying mechanism, such as the cookie used to
> establish the session,
> can be
> the same for different contexts, but the object
> referenced, including the
> attributes in
> that object, must never be shared between contexts
> by the container."
>
> So there is no way around this, if the sessions were
> relicated across the
> applications it would violate the specification.
>
> When you enable crossConext for your application:
> path="/testapp"
> reloadable="true">
>
>
> you can get the context for another application:
> ServletContext context2 =
> context.getContext("/testapp");
>
> and set attributes:
> context2.setAttribute("test","JSP is great!");
>
> But you cannot get to the session in the other
> application.
>
> So what you can do is implement the session swapping
> on your own (Cookies,
> via the Database) or merge your applications into
> one.

> Hi all,
>
> I prefer one (only one) session for all webapps
> (Tomcat 5.0.28 and I've turned on SingleSignOn -
> user
> login once for all webapps) or how can I know user
> is
> in the same session between the login and logout
> when
> he/she is in differents webapps.
>
> Does anyone know is it possible or not? If possible
> how can we do it? If not, is there another way to
> share informations between webapps?
